Donor and recipient HLA/KIR genotypes do not predict liver transplantation outcome

Abstract:Whether or not Natural Killer (NK) cells affect the immune response to solid organ allografts is still controversial. Main determinants of NK‐cell activation are specific HLA/killer‐cell immunoglobulin‐like receptors (KIR) interactions that, in transplantation, may induce NK‐cell alloreactivity. So far, in liver transplantation (LTX) donor‐versus‐recipient alloreactivity has not been investigated; in addition, studies of predicted recipient‐versus‐donor NK‐cell alloreactivity have led to contradicting results. We typed a cohort of LTX donors and recipients for HLA‐C/Bw4 and KIRs. We estimated the effect of NK‐cell alloreactivity, as predicted by classically used models, in the donor‐versus‐recipient direction. The results indicate that HLA/KIR mismatches in the donor‐versus‐recipient direction do not predict graft rejection nor graft or patient survival, suggesting that donor‐derived NK cells do not play a major role in LTX outcome. In addition, when considering predicted NK‐cell alloreactivity in the reverse direction (recipient‐versus‐donor), we first confirmed that donor HLA‐C genotype was not associated with acute rejection, graft or patient survival and secondly we found that none of the models describing NK‐cell alloreactivity could predict LTX outcome. Overall our observations suggest that, in contrast to what is shown in haematopoietic stem cell transplantation, donor‐derived NK cells may not contribute in preventing liver graft rejection, and that recipient‐versus‐donor NK‐cell alloreactivity does not predict LTX outcome.
